Transaction 28665052ecb9a10248ef4ebe4c65a5708b39845bbc95dec59e9a3cae694284b7
1 Input
1 Output
-
28665052ecb9a10248ef4ebe4c65a5708b39845bbc95dec59e9a3cae694284b7:0
- value
- 651337
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 12f1de5ca01d734c4fe8ffa1713709b561424335 OP_EQUAL
- address
- 33RBqKcUJVDhS9gKQvfxizWxhRvFLnJ3eB